#e69e64 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e69e64 is composed of 90.2% red, 62% green and 39.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 31.3% magenta, 56.5%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 26.8 degrees, a saturation of 72.2% and a lightness of 64.7%. #e69e64 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ffc8 with #cd3d00. Closest websafe color is: #ff9966.

#e69e64 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e69e64 has RGB values of R:230, G:158, B:100 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.31, Y:0.57,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15113828.
